Sheep Cupcakes

74581_372032812892728_829777580_nBack chocolate cupcakes and ice in white butter cream. While icing is still very tacky stick marshmallows all over the top. Top with a black licorice gumdrop (or  use grape). You might need a toothpick to hold this on since it is heavier then the marshmallows. Add licorice for ears and tail (licorice ropes or sticks cut down to size). Pipe eyes on and make impressions for the nose. Nice treat.

Leftover Candy Canes

534439_10151189279088107_1950317191_nIt’s National Candy Cane day! What to do with the mountain of leftover candy canes sitting in your pantry? Here’s a baking tip: lightly crushed, candy canes make the best homemade sprinkles!

Wilton Gingerbread Pan Cake

521385_10151175990553107_395788152_nKeep the kids busy at a party by having a cake made with Wilton’s gingerbread man shaped pan. Ice and pipe the white on. Have bowls of candy to the side and let the kids help decorate it. Great party activity and then everyone can eat it.
